Output 05578258dad4b59d4afb35dc36aa461814895dd74aef6e9306568a6ea214e51c:0

value
104826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 094e64998596eb7a59048141c02eb03eeaa6783f OP_EQUAL
address
32YDv7HGxNZDuWXVHJNqGng6yLznwEURGi
transaction
05578258dad4b59d4afb35dc36aa461814895dd74aef6e9306568a6ea214e51c
confirmations
267406
spent
true